Samlyn Capital LLC boosted its holdings in shares of Hasbro, Inc. (NASDAQ:HAS - Free Report) by 22.7% during the 1st quarter, according to its most recent filing with the Securities and Exchange Commission. The firm owned 950,630 shares of the company's stock after purchasing an additional 176,175 shares during the quarter. Samlyn Capital LLC owned about 0.68% of Hasbro worth $58,454,000 at the end of the most recent quarter.

Insider Activity at Hasbro
In other Hasbro news, CEO Christian P. Cocks sold 27,800 shares of the company's stock in a transaction on Thursday, August 21st. The stock was sold at an average price of $78.92, for a total value of $2,193,976.00. Following the completion of the sale, the chief executive officer directly owned 249,861 shares in the company, valued at approximately $19,719,030.12. This represents a 10.01% decrease in their position. The sale was disclosed in a filing with the Securities & Exchange Commission, which can be accessed through this hyperlink. Also, insider Roberta K. Thomson sold 1,002 shares of the company's stock in a transaction on Thursday, August 14th. The stock was sold at an average price of $79.81, for a total value of $79,969.62. Following the completion of the sale, the insider owned 51,301 shares of the company's stock, valued at $4,094,332.81. This represents a 1.92% decrease in their ownership of the stock. The disclosure for this sale can be found here. Insiders sold a total of 37,359 shares of company stock worth $2,970,828 in the last quarter. 0.85% of the stock is owned by company insiders.

Hasbro (NASDAQ:HAS - Get Free Report) last posted its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, July 23rd. The company reported $1.30 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, beating analysts' consensus estimates of $0.78 by $0.52. Hasbro had a positive return on equity of 64.49% and a negative net margin of 13.37%.The company had revenue of $980.80 million during the quarter, compared to analysts' expectations of $891.82 million. During the same quarter in the previous year, the business earned $1.22 EPS. Hasbro's revenue was down 1.5% compared to the same quarter last year. On average, equities research analysts anticipate that Hasbro, Inc. will post 4.33 earnings per share for the current fiscal year.
Hasbro Announces Dividend
The firm also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which was paid on Wednesday, September 3rd. Investors of record on Wednesday, August 20th were issued a dividend of $0.70 per share. The ex-dividend date was Wednesday, August 20th. This represents a $2.80 dividend on an annualized basis and a yield of 3.6%. Hasbro's payout ratio is presently -68.97%.
About Hasbro

Hasbro, Inc, together with its subsidiaries, operates as a toy and game company in the United States, Europe, Canada, Mexico, Latin America, Australia, China, and Hong Kong. The company operates through Consumer Products; Wizards of the Coast and Digital Gaming; Entertainment; and Corporate and Other segments.
